    Seagulls ponder Hammond op

    02 Apr 2007 - 16:32:24

    Brighton captain Dean Hammond could be sidelined for the rest of the season if it is decided now is the best time for him to have a double hernia operation.

    The 24-year-old midfielder missed the 2-0 victory at Northampton Town with a hamstring injury but he has also been troubled by a hernia problem since before Christmas.

    Seagulls boss Dean Wilkins said: "If the medical staff say he's going to be out for four weeks then we'll get the operation done now."

    Meanwhile, defender Joe O'Ceaurill has returned to Arsenal after injury curtailed the third month of his loan spell at the Withdean Stadium.

    The 20-year-old made ten appearances for Brighton since joining the club at the beginning of January.
